当前位置:首页 >> 博客列表

Telegram API接口:功能解析与开发指南

来源:本站时间:2025-07-01 08:52:08

在当今的互联网时代,即时通讯工具已经成为人们日常生活中不可或缺的一部分。Telegram作为一款备受欢迎的即时通讯应用,其API接口为开发者提供了丰富的功能,使得用户可以通过编程的方式实现与Telegram平台的互动。本文将深入解析Telegram API接口的功能,并为您提供开发指南。

Telegram API接口是基于Telegram平台的官方接口,它允许开发者创建各种应用程序,如聊天机器人、消息管理工具等。以下是对Telegram API接口的详细解析:

1. 基本功能介绍

Telegram API提供了发送消息、接收消息、获取用户信息、创建群组、管理群组权限等基本功能。开发者可以通过HTTP请求与Telegram服务器进行交互。

2. API认证

为了确保API的安全性和可靠性,Telegram要求开发者进行认证。认证过程包括生成一个Bot Token,该Token是调用API的密钥。

3. 发送消息

发送消息是Telegram API的核心功能之一。开发者可以通过API发送文本、图片、视频、文件等多种类型的内容。

4. 接收消息

Telegram API允许开发者设置一个回调URL,当用户与Bot交互时,Telegram会向该URL发送HTTP请求,开发者可以据此处理消息。

5. 用户信息获取

开发者可以通过API获取用户的基本信息,如用户名、ID等,这对于构建个性化服务非常有用。

Telegram API接口:功能解析与开发指南

6. 群组管理

Telegram API支持创建群组、设置群组管理员、修改群组名称等功能,这使得开发者可以轻松地管理群组。

7. 文件上传与下载

API支持上传和下载文件,包括图片、视频、文档等,这对于需要文件传输的应用程序至关重要。

8. 开发指南

- 环境准备:开发者需要安装Python环境,并使用requests库进行HTTP请求。

- 编写代码:根据具体需求编写代码,调用相应的API接口。

- 调试与测试:在开发过程中,不断调试和测试代码,确保功能正常。

- 部署上线:完成开发后,将应用程序部署到服务器,供用户使用。

通过Telegram API接口,开发者可以轻松地构建出各种功能强大的应用程序。以下是一些应用场景的示例:

- 聊天机器人:自动回复用户消息,提供信息查询、在线客服等服务。

- 消息管理工具:自动化处理大量消息,提高工作效率。

- 在线社区:构建基于Telegram的在线社区,方便用户交流和互动。

总之,Telegram API接口为开发者提供了丰富的功能,使得开发与Telegram平台相关的应用程序变得简单高效。无论是个人开发者还是企业用户,都可以通过Telegram API接口实现自己的创意和需求。

相关推荐